cnbm research institute for advance is china Supplier,
and primarily engages in the import and export business of products such as ting,mac,installation.
According to the 52wmb.com global trade database, as of 2025-11-11, the company has completed 256 international trades,
with its main trading regions covering bangladesh etc.
The core products include HS84752900,HS84818029,HS85444200 etc,
and its main trading partners are akij glass industries limited,bcl glass industries limited.
